For advising on a $64bn merger deal, bankers get a 0.0002% fee

IndiaTimes Tuesday, 4 July 2023
The $64bn merger of two Indian lenders, completed in August, has generated just over $1m in fees for 18 advisers, according to sources who revealed that just two of the advisers, Morgan Stanley and Bank of America, would benefit significantly from the tie-up. Several of the advisory firms learned only a day before the announcement that the merger was taking place, the sources said.
